“But what,” asked Wasmann, “has palæontology to say concerning this
question? It tells us that, up to the present, no connecting link
between man and the ape has been found; and, indeed, according to
the theory of Klaatsch, it is absurd to speak of a link of direct
connection between these two forms, but it tells us much more than
this. It shows us, on the basis of the results of the most recent
research, that we know the genealogical tree of the various apes, a
tree very rich in species, which extends from the present as far back
as the hypothetical primitive form assigned to the earliest part of
the Tertiary period; and, in fact, in Zittel’s work, “Grundzüge der
Paläontologie” (1895), not less than thirty genera of fossil Pro-simiæ
and eighteen genera of genuine fossil apes are enumerated, the which
have been entombed in those strata of the earth that intervene between
the Lower Eocene and the Alluvial epoch, but between this hypothetical
primitive form and man of the present time we do not find a single
connecting link. _The entire genealogical tree of man does not show so
much as one fossil genus, or even one fossil species._” (_Op. cit._,
italics his.) A brief consideration of the principal fossil remains, in
which certain palæontologists profess to see evidence of a transition
between man and the primitive pithecoid stock, will serve to verify
Wasmann’s statement, and will reveal the fact that all the alleged
connecting links are distinctly human, or purely simian, or merely
mismated combinations of human and simian remains.
(1) _Pithecanthropus erectus_: In 1891 Eugène Dubois, a Dutch army
surgeon, discovered in Java, at Trinil, in the Ngawa district of
the Madiun Residency, a calvarium (skull-cap), 2 upper molars and a
femur, in the central part of an old river bed. The four fragments,
however, were not all found in the same year, because the advent of
the rainy season compelled him to suspend the work of excavation.
“The teeth,” to quote Dubois himself, “were distant from the skull
from one to, at most, three meters; the femur was fifteen meters (50
feet) away.” (Smithson. Inst. Rpt. for 1898, p. 447.) Dubois judged
the lapilli stratum, in which the bones were found, to be older than
the Pleistocene, and older, perhaps, than the most recent zones of the
_Pliocene_ series. “The Trinil ape-man,” says Osborn, “ ... is the
first of the conundrums of human ancestry. Is the Trinil race prehuman
or not?” (_Loc. cit._, p. 40.) Certainly, Lower Pleistocene, or Upper
Pliocene represents too late a time for the appearance of the upright
primate, whence we are said to have sprung. Even Miocene would be too
late a date for our alleged divergence from the primitive arboreal
stock.
